How to Automate HubSpot Lead Enrichment With Surfe
Sales teams spend too much time updating CRM records, copying data from LinkedIn, and chasing down missing contact details. The more time spent on admin, the less time reps spend in-market – and the more your sales cycle slows.
The problem goes beyond inefficiency. Without reliable data in your CRM, lead scoring breaks down, outreach lacks relevance, and qualified leads get overlooked or routed incorrectly.
Lead enrichment can fix both sides of the coin – but only if it’s instant and automatic. If your team has to wait for a list upload or manually input fields, the damage is already done: poor timing, missed opportunities, and leads going cold before anyone follows up.
If you’re a HubSpot user, there’s a better way.
Surfe is a lead enrichment tool that integrates directly with HubSpot, ensuring your contact records are populated with accurate, complete data the moment a lead enters your system. Whether you’re sourcing from LinkedIn or capturing inbound interest, Surfe keeps your CRM up to date – without any manual work.
This post shows you how to automate HubSpot lead enrichment using Surfe, from real-time prospecting to always-on workflows – so your team can move faster, qualify smarter, and stay focused on closing.
Why Automatic Lead Enrichment in HubSpot Matters
Manual data entry is inefficient and prone to human error – leading to delays, missed opportunities, and messy CRM records. When reps are forced to copy data by hand or fill in missing fields after the fact, important details might get lost. The result? Incomplete profiles, broken workflows, and poor visibility across the funnel.
This is more than an operational nuisance. Incomplete records disrupt lead scoring, break routing logic, and limit how precisely you can personalize outreach or segment campaigns. These issues compound over time – which means you’re looking at impact in three, six, or even 12 months’ time.
Automatic enrichment solves this at its core.
Surfe makes sure every new contact is enriched with complete, accurate data, which keeps HubSpot data up to date in real time. That means your scoring rules work as intended. Your routing stays tight. And your team spends less time fixing records – and more time working the leads that count.
Two Easy Ways to Automate Enrichment Using Surfe
Whether you’re enriching one sales lead at a time or handling high-volume workflows, Surfe gives you two simple ways to automate HubSpot lead enrichment directly into HubSpot. One is built for reps prospecting on LinkedIn. The other is for teams managing inbound or list-based leads.
Option 1: Chrome Extension (For LinkedIn Prospecting)
Use Surfe’s Chrome Extension to enrich contacts in real time while you prospect.
- View a prospect on LinkedIn
- One click, and Surfe instantly finds verified contact and company data (email addresses, phone, title, company info) for the prospect
- This data will automatically feed through into HubSpot, no manual work or fiddly formatting required – and the CRM record is created automatically
This is the fastest way to get accurate lead data into your CRM while prospecting – so your CRM stays up to date while your outreach stays on track.
Option 2: Enrich API (For Inbound or Workflow-Based Leads)
Set up Surfe’s Enrichment API to automate enrichment for form fills, webinar signups, or uploaded contact lists:
- Pipe incoming lead data into Surfe’s Enrich API
- Surfe returns verified contact and firmographic info
- Use Zapier, Make, or native CRM automation to update HubSpot fields automatically
This setup is ideal for RevOps and sales teams who want full enrichment coverage without manual work. Once it’s configured, the process runs quietly in the background – enriching every lead the moment it lands.
Practical Use Cases for Surfe + HubSpot
Enrichment is about smarter sales execution. When your Hubspot lead enrichment is automated, it unlocks workflows that save time, sharpen targeting, and improve conversion rates.
Here’s how sales and RevOps teams are using Surfe + HubSpot together:
- Lead scoring: use enriched data like job title, seniority, and industry to score leads accurately. With verified firmographic data flowing into HubSpot, your scoring rules reflect real buying potential.
- Personalized outreach: tailor emails and sequences using current company info, role-specific insights, and account-level context – without extra research or manual updates.
- Lead routing: route leads to the right rep automatically. Surfe populates fields like geography, role, and company size, so your handoffs are faster and more accurate.
- Campaign segmentation: build smarter segments using clean, complete filters. Whether you’re targeting by persona, vertical, or company size, your lists are always ready to go.
Keep Your CRM Clean Without Lifting a Finger
Manual data cleanup doesn’t scale. It slows down your team, introduces risk, and pulls focus away from revenue-driving work.
Surfe automates the process entirely. Every new contact is enriched the moment it enters HubSpot – whether it’s added through LinkedIn, uploaded from a list, or captured via a form. Fields like job title, email, company size, and industry are populated automatically, so your CRM stays clean and complete without any manual work. Surfe also automatically scans for changes (such as a job move or a promotion) so you can be sure your data is always up to date.
You get better visibility, faster workflows, and fewer errors – without the overhead of managing data hygiene by hand. This
The result: a CRM that’s actually built to support your sales process, not slow it down. Plus, Surfe scales with your workflow – it can enrich one lead at a time or 10,000. Whichever suits you best.
Automating HubSpot Lead Enrichment: Final Thoughts
Lead enrichment is the foundation for faster sales cycles, sharper targeting, and better pipeline visibility. But for most teams, manual entry and messy records still get in the way.
Surfe automates HubSpot lead enrichment end to end, syncing clean, complete data directly the moment a lead enters your system. Because the best CRM data is the kind you never had to type in yourself.
FAQs
What Is HubSpot Lead Enrichment?
HubSpot lead enrichment is the process of populating contact records with up-to-date, verified data – like job title, company size, and email address – automatically within the HubSpot CRM. Instead of manually entering or updating contact details, enrichment tools like Surfe streamline the process by sourcing and populating your CRM with accurate information up front. This helps sales teams prioritize faster, score leads more accurately, and route contacts effectively – all while keeping the CRM clean and reliable with no extra admin work.
Why Does Lead Enrichment Matter In HubSpot?
Accurate enrichment powers the workflows that keep your sales process running. Without it, lead scoring breaks down, outreach lacks context, and routing logic fails. Manual entry isn’t an alternative: it slows your team and introduces risk. Automated lead enrichment in HubSpot ensures every contact record is complete, consistent, and ready for action the moment it’s created – whether sourced via LinkedIn, captured through a form, or imported from a list. The result: better data, faster qualification, and fewer missed opportunities.
How Can I Automate Lead Enrichment In HubSpot?
You can automate lead enrichment in HubSpot using lead enrichment tools like Surfe. For LinkedIn prospecting, Surfe’s Chrome Extension lets reps push enriched profiles into HubSpot in a single click. For inbound leads or list uploads, Surfe’s Enrich API connects directly to your workflows – returning verified contact and company data instantly. You can then use Zapier, Make, or native HubSpot automation to update records automatically. Once set up, the process runs in the background, keeping your CRM accurate without manual input.
What Kind Of Data Can Be Enriched In HubSpot?
Lead enrichment in HubSpot can include a range of verified contact and firmographic details. Common enriched fields include job title, seniority, email address, phone number, company size, industry, and location. With tools like Surfe, this data is captured and synced into your CRM automatically. This allows your sales team to score, segment, and prioritize leads with confidence, based on current and complete information.
What Are The Benefits Of HubSpot Lead Enrichment?
HubSpot lead enrichment improves data quality, speeds up lead qualification, and supports more targeted outreach. With accurate information synced automatically into your CRM, scoring models perform better, routing is more precise, and your campaigns hit the right people with the right message. Enrichment also reduces time spent on admin, giving reps more time to focus on active selling. With tools like Surfe, enrichment happens in real time – so your CRM is always up to date, with zero manual effort.
How Does Surfe Integrate With HubSpot For Lead Enrichment?
Surfe integrates directly with HubSpot to automate lead enrichment from the moment a contact enters your CRM. Whether you’re using Surfe’s Chrome Extension for LinkedIn prospecting or its Enrich API for inbound workflows, enriched data flows seamlessly into HubSpot fields. This includes verified emails, job titles, company details, and more. Surfe also monitors for changes – like job moves or promotions – so your records stay current over time. It’s a set-and-forget system that scales with your workflow, from one lead to 10,000.